A006386
Number of sensed genus 1 maps with n edges.
(Formerly M4253)
13
1, 6, 46, 452, 4852, 52972, 587047, 6550808, 73483256, 827801468, 9360123740, 106189359544, 1208328304864, 13787042250528, 157700137398689, 1807893066408464, 20768681225892328, 239037464947999900, 2755989928117365244, 31826208029615881656, 368074022535205870382
OFFSET
2,2
COMMENTS
A genus 1 map can be called a toroidal map.
